78. Sozomen (1. ix. c. 6) insinuates that the experlment was
actually though unsuccessfully made but he does not mention
the name of Innocent; and Tillemont (Mem. Eccles. tom. x. p.
645) is determined not to believe that a pope could be
guilty of such impious condescension.
